I love that there is a warm (cool in summer) space that is free and fun for my kids to play in! Supposed to wear socks! The large play structure is a little tough for children under four but some three year olds were managing fine. There is also a smaller play 'hill' with a tunnel and slide...a mini Hobbit hill. The whole space is carpeted in turf which is super soft for everyone. A long curved bench lines the side for comfy watching. There is also a huge turf field and ball bin right next door so you can have your climber and your runner content. There is a deep 'swimming pool' pit full of foam squares. It looks shallow but is actually very deep (5 and half feet) so watch for crawlers and big kids burying themselves. The squares are big so it's hard to get very far down. The bathrooms are close with a changing table, no auto-flush but still a little loud, water fountain (can fill up bottles), and a fantastic Cafe. Diary free options.
